Do you wonder what causes affairs and what you can do to survive one if you or your spouse has had one? Here are a few reasons why affairs happen and some resources to get help if you and your spouse are trying to put your marriage back together after and affair.
1.
Lack of meeting each others emotional and physical needs.
Often times affairs will happen because something is missing in the current relationship.
2.
Excessive out of town travel.
The bottom line is that those who have heavy travel schedules are more susceptible to affairs.
Spending time with the opposite sex without the fear of being seen by someone they know has proven to be deadly to many.
3.
Overly scheduled and busy lives.
Often times couples who have had affairs will report that they were so busy that they no longer had time for each other.
4.
Poor Sex life.
Hollywood has made those in Western societies believe that the key to a great marriage is a great sex life.
Coupled with this is the notion that if you don't have a great sex life you should no longer be married or that it some how gives someone a license for an affair.
